找回密码
 立即注册
搜索

求公式:在最后出现的特定字符前加入字符

27
回复
1681
查看
[复制链接]

2

主题

7

帖子

3

幻币

初入江湖

Rank: 1

积分
10
2021-12-11 14:36:00 显示全部楼层 |阅读模式
a40979457cafda441d546604d72382ba.png
如图

新建 Microsoft Excel 工作表 (4).zip (6.63 KB, 下载次数: 186)
PPT学习论坛
回复

使用道具 举报

1

主题

5

帖子

0

幻币

初入江湖

Rank: 1

积分
5
2021-12-15 23:02:13 显示全部楼层
=SUBSTITUTE(A1,"-",B1&"-",LEN(A1)-LEN(SUBSTITUTE(A1,"-",)))
PPT学习论坛
回复 支持 反对

使用道具 举报

1

主题

9

帖子

2

幻币

初入江湖

Rank: 1

积分
13
2021-12-18 20:13:50 显示全部楼层
=REPLACE(A1,LOOKUP(99,FIND("-",A1,ROW($1:$99))),,B1)
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

6

帖子

0

幻币

初入江湖

Rank: 1

积分
6
2022-1-1 17:51:51 显示全部楼层
=REPLACE(A1,MAX(IFERROR(FIND("-",A1,ROW($1:$99)),"")),99,B1)&MID(A1,MAX(IFERROR(FIND("-",A1,ROW($1:$99)),"")),99)三键结束下拉 加个365函数=SUBSTITUTE(A1,"-",B1&"-",COUNT(UNIQUE(FIND("-",A1,ROW($1:$99))))) 三键结束
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

6

帖子

-3

幻币

初入江湖

Rank: 1

积分
0
2022-1-9 18:42:27 显示全部楼层
{=REPLACE(A1,MATCH(9,0/(MID(A1,ROW($1:$99),1)="-")),,B1)
PPT学习论坛
回复 支持 反对

使用道具 举报

1

主题

4

帖子

1

幻币

初入江湖

Rank: 1

积分
6
2022-1-21 15:28:58 显示全部楼层
=REPLACE(A1,FIND("-"&CHAR(ROW($65:$90)),A1),1,B1&"-")
PPT学习论坛
回复 支持 反对

使用道具 举报

3

主题

6

帖子

6

幻币

初入江湖

Rank: 1

积分
18
2022-1-23 11:23:07 显示全部楼层
这个power query能拆开也能合并。拆开的话以最右边的"-"为分隔符,然后再在左边一列添加“好的”,再合并就好了。
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

6

帖子

-2

幻币

初入江湖

Rank: 1

积分
2
2022-1-25 17:45:23 显示全部楼层
奥,看错了,标题有说明
=SUBSTITUTE(A1,"-",B1&"-",COUNT(IF(MID(A1,ROW($1:$99),1)="-",)))
PPT学习论坛
回复 支持 反对

使用道具 举报

0

主题

5

帖子

-1

幻币

初入江湖

Rank: 1

积分
3
2022-1-27 15:10:52 显示全部楼层
诚如7楼所言,用powerquery解决非常方便,数据变化后,一键刷新得到新结果
PPT学习论坛
回复 支持 反对

使用道具 举报

2

主题

6

帖子

4

幻币

初入江湖

Rank: 1

积分
12
2022-1-28 15:28:35 显示全部楼层
=SUBSTITUTE(A1,"-ABC",B1&"-ABC")
PPT学习论坛
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册